Confused Update on my surgery decision

I decided to go forward with the lumbar decompression surgery, which I had done on 11/30. It was a 2 level decompression done at L3-4 and 4-5.

As I have mentioned earlier, I had this done because 3 doctors told me I needed it and because the neurosurgeon here in Atlanta who did it was almost completely convinced that it would relieve the PN which I have had in my feet for the last 8-10 years. He said that the compression at the 2 levels was very, very severe.

In addition, the doctor I visited at Johns Hopkins discovered that my B6 level was very high and instructed me to stop all B6 supplements, which I have done (starting about 3 weeks ago).

So far, which has been about 16 days, I have not experienced any relief with the PN in my feet. The neurosurgeon said that it is way too early for that.

I am wondering if the compression was truly causing my problem, how long should it be before I notice any changes/relief? Everything I have read on the forum previously leads me to believe that it does take quite some time for the healing process.
